Hot Smoked Salmon Pasta Italian Style
2015-11-10 11:00:13

A delicious, easy and fast recipe of pasta
Ingredients
- 400g spaghetti or linguine
- 300g hot smoked salmon
- 1 tbsp butter
- 5 garlic cloves, sliced
- 300g crème fraîche
- Zest and juice of 1 lemon
- half red pepper, sliced
- half a bunch of chopped parsley leaves
- freshly grated parmesan
Instructions
- Cook pasta according to package instructions.
- At the same time, melt the butter in a frying pan and cook the garlic for 1 minute until lightly golden.
- Stir in the crème fraîche, zest, juice, parsley and salmon.
- Season with salt and pepper and remove pan from heat.
- Drain the pasta and return to the pan.
- Add the crème fraîche mix and toss well.
- Serve immediately with grated parmesan and plenty of black pepper.
